移动终端及其通信方法

文档序号:9931617阅读:1065来源:国知局
移动终端及其通信方法
【技术领域】
[0001 ]本发明涉及移动终端技术领域,具体涉及一种移动终端及其通信方法。
【背景技术】
[0002]目前市场的双卡终端95%都支持一张卡上网,另一张卡可以打电话。但是很少终端可以支持两张SIM(Subscribe Identity Module,用户识别卡)卡同时上网。目前最新的终端可以实现两张SIM卡可以同时上网,但是如果一张SIM卡上4G(the 4th Generat1nMobile Communicat1n Technology,第四代移动通信技术)LTE(Long Term Evolut1n,长期演进技术),另一张卡只能上3G(3rd Generat1n,第三代移动通信技术)的网络,两张SM卡不能同时使用4G网络。且现有的移动终端一般包括一个调制解调器器和一个应用处理器,其中,调制解调器用于完成协议处理,以及用于对收发的通信数据进行调制解调,以实现与外部通信设备的通信等功能。应用处理器用于处理复杂的逻辑操作以及进行任务分配,为用户提供交互接口,运行操作系统等。
[0003]为了扩展移动终端的通信功能,需要增加新的调制解调器和应用处理器时,但在增加新的调制解调器和应用处理器的基础上,移动终端还是只有一个WiFi芯片以及对应的协议栈和上层应用,只支持对一个WiFi热点的连接,并且由于WiFi的带宽限制以及与WiFi热点连接的移动终端数量过多等因素的影响,导致网络的访问效率较低。
[0004]上述内容仅用于辅助理解本发明的技术方案,并不代表承认上述内容是现有技术。

【发明内容】

[0005]本发明提供一种移动终端及其通信方法,旨在解决网络的访问效率较低的技术问题。
[0006]基于上述问题,本发明提供一种移动终端,所述移动终端包括第一WiFi模块、第二WiFi模块、WiFi服务子模块、音频模块、第一调制解调器和第二调制解调器,其中,所述第一WiFi模块包括第一 WiFi应用子模块和第一 WiFi处理子模块,所述第二 WiFi模块包括第二WiFi应用子模块和第二 WiFi处理子模块;
[0007]所述第一调制解调器,用于获取第一用户识别卡的信息,根据所述第一用户识别卡的信息与第一 LTE网络通信,进行语音业务和数据业务;
[0008]所述第二调制解调器,用于获取第二用户识别卡的信息,根据所述第二用户识别卡的信息与第二 LTE网络通信,进行语音业务和数据业务;
[0009]所述第一 WiFi处理子模块或所述第二 WiFi处理子模块,用于当所述第一调制解调器通过所述第一 LTE网络进行数据业务和/或所述第二调制解调器通过所述第二 LTE网络进行数据业务,且接收到WiFi连接指令时,将所述WiFi连接指令发送给所述WiFi服务子模块;
[0010]所述WiFi服务子模块,用于当接收到所述WiFi连接指令时,将所述WiFi连接指令发送给对应的所述第一 WiFi处理子模块或所述第二 WiFi处理子模块;[0011 ]所述第一 WiFi处理子模块或所述第二 WiFi处理子模块,用于根据所述WiFi连接指令以及对应的协议发送WiFi连接的状态信息给所述WiFi服务子模块;
[0012]所述WiFi服务子模块,还用于根据所述状态信息确定WiFi已成功连接,且所述第一WiFi处理子模块和/或所述第二 WiFi处理子模块处于预设通信状态时,对应启动单WiFi数据的路由配置或双WiFi数据的路由配置,以供移动终端通过所述第一WiFi模块、所述第二WiFi模块、所述第一 LTE网络通信和所述第二 LTE网络通信中至少一种或者两种以上组合进行所述数据业务。
[0013]可选地,所述WiFi服务子模块,还用于当根据所述状态信息确定WiFi已成功连接时,发送获取IP地址的获取指令给所述第一 WiFi处理子模块和所述第二 WiFi处理子模块;
[0014]所述第一WiFi处理子模块和所述第二 WiFi处理子模块,还用于根据所述获取指令发送对应的IP地址给所述WiFi服务子模块;
[0015]所述WiFi服务子模块,还用于根据获取的IP地址确定所述第一WiFi处理子模块和所述第二 WiFi处理子模块是否处于预设通信状态;
[0016]所述WiFi服务子模块,还用于若所述第一 WiFi处理子模块或所述第二 WiFi处理子模块处于预设通信状态,则启动单WiFi数据的路由配置,以供移动终端通过所述第一WiFi模块、所述第二 WiFi模块、所述第一 LTE网络通信和所述第二 LTE网络通信中至少一种或者两种以上组合进行所述数据业务;
[0017]所述WiFi服务子模块,还用于若所述第一 WiFi处理子模块和所述第二 WiFi处理子模块均处于预设通信状态,则启动双WiFi数据的路由配置,以供移动终端通过所述第一WiFi模块、所述第二 WiFi模块、所述第一 LTE网络通信和所述第二 LTE网络通信中至少一种或者两种以上组合进行所述数据业务。
[0018]可选地,所述第一 WiFi处理子模块包括第一 WiFi框架单元、第一 WiFi协议单元和第一 WiFi芯片;所述第二 WiFi处理子模块包括第二 WiFi框架单元、第二 WiFi协议单元和第二 WiFi芯片;
[0019]所述第一 WiFi框架单元或所述第二 WiFi框架单元,还用于当接收到所述WiFi连接指令时,获取WiFi的相关信息,并将所述相关信息和所述WiFi连接指令对应发送给所述第一 WiFi协议单元或所述第二 WiFi协议单元;
[°02°]所述第一 WiFi协议单元或所述第二 WiFi协议单元,还用于当接收到所述相关信息和所述WiFi连接指令时,根据所述相关信息选择对应的协议,并将所述协议和所述WiFi连接指令对应发送给所述第一 WiFi芯片或所述第二 WiFi芯片;
[0021]所述第一WiFi芯片或所述第二 WiFi芯片,还用于接收到所述协议和所述WiFi连接指令时,根据所述协议和所述WiFi连接指令对应建立WiFi连接,并将所述WiFi连接的状态信息发送给所述WiFi服务子模块。
[0022]可选地,所述WiFi服务子模块,还用于将WiFi状态信息发送给所述第一WiFi应用子模块或所述第二 WiFi应用子模块;
[0023]所述第一WiFi应用子模块或所述第二 WiFi应用子模块,还用于接收到所述状态信息时,根据所述状态信息输出提示信息。
[0024]可选地,所述移动终端还包括编解码模块和第一数据处理模块;
[0025]所述音频模块,用于采集语音信号,将所述语音信号发送给编解码模块;
[0026]所述编解码模块,用于当接收到所述语音信号时,对所述语音信号进行模数转换后传输给第一数据处理模块;
[0027]所述第一数据处理模块,用于对所接收的所述语音信号进行音频处理并传输给所述第一调制解调器。
[0028]可选地,所述移动终端第二数据处理模块;
[0029]所述第一数据处理模块,还用于对所接收的所述语音信号进行音频处理后传输给第二数据处理模块;
[0030]所述第二数据处理模块,用于将所接收的语音信号传输给所述第二调制解调器。
[0031]进一步地,还提出一种通信方法,所述通信方法包括:
[0032]提供第一调制解调器、第二调制解调器、音频模块、WiFi服务子模块、第一WiFi模块和第二 WiFi模块,与所述第一调制解调器连接的第一应用处理器,与所述第二调制解调器连接的第二应用处理器,其中,所述第一WiFi模块包括第一WiFi应用子模块和第一WiFi处理子模块;所述第二 WiFi模块包括第二 WiFi应用子模块和第二 WiFi处理子模块;
[0033]所述第一调制解调器获取第一用户识别卡的信息,根据所述第一用户识别卡的信息与第一 LTE网络通信,进行语音业务和数据业务;
[0034]所述第二调制解调器获取第二用户识别卡的信息,根据所述第二用户识别卡的信息与第二 LTE网络通信,进行语音业务和数据业务;
[0035]当所述第一调制解调器通过所述第一LTE网络进行数据业务和/或所述第二调制解调器通过所述第二 LTE网络进行数据业务,且所述第一 WiFi应用子模块或所述第二 WiFi应用子模块接收到WiFi连接指令时,所述第一 WiFi应用子模块或所述第二 WiFi应用子模块将所述WiFi连接指令发送给所述WiFi服务子模块;
[0036]当所述WiFi服务子模块接收到所述WiFi连接指令时,将所述WiFi连接指令发送给对应的所述第一 WiFi处理子模块或所述第二 WiFi处理子模块;
[0037]所述第一 WiFi处理子模块或所述第二 WiFi处理子模块根据所述WiFi连接指令以及对应的协议发送WiFi连接的状态信息给所述WiFi服务子模块;
[0038]当所述WiFi服务子模块根据所述状态信息确定WiFi已成功连接,且所述第一WiFi处理子模块和/或所述第二 WiFi处理子模块处于预设通信状态时,所述WiFi服务子模块对应启动单WiFi数据的路由配置或双WiFi数据的路由配置,以供移动终端通过所述第一WiFi模块、所述第二 WiFi模块、所述第一 LTE网络通信和所述第二 LTE网络通信中至少一种或者两种以上组合进行所述数据业务。
[0039]可选地,所述当所述WiFi服务子模块根据所述状态信息确定WiFi已成功连接,且所述第一WiFi处理子模块和/或所述第二WiFi处理子模块处于预设通信状态时,所述WiFi服务子模块对应启动单WiFi数据的路由配置或双WiFi数据的路由配置,以供移动终端通过所述第一 WiFi模块、所述第二 WiFi模块、所述第一 LTE网络通信和所述第二 LTE网络通信中至少一种或者两种以上组合进行所述数据业务的步骤包括:
[0040]当所述WiFi服务子模块根据所述状态信息确定WiFi已成功连接时,所述WiFi服务子模块发送获取IP地址的获取指令给所述第一 WiFi处理子模块和所述第二 WiFi处理子模块;
[0041]所述第一WiFi处理子模块和所述第二 WiFi处理子模块根据所述获取指令发送对应的IP地址给所述WiFi服务子模块;
[0042]所述WiFi服务子模块根据获取的IP地址确定所述第一WiFi处理子模块和所述第二 WiFi处理子模块是否处于预设通信状态;
[0043]若所述第一 WiFi处理子模块或所述第二 WiFi处理子模块处于预设通信状态,所述WiFi服务子模块则启动单WiFi数据的路由配置,以供移动终端通过所述第一WiFi模块、所述第二 WiFi模块、所述第一 LTE网络通信和所述第二 LTE网络通信中至少一种或者两种以上组合进行所述数据业务;
[0044]若所述第一 WiFi处理子模块和所述第二 WiFi处理子模块均处于预设通信状态,所述WiFi服务子模块则启动双WiFi数据的路由配置,以供移动终端通过所述第一WiFi模块、所述第二 WiFi模块、所述第一 LTE网络通信和所述第二 LTE网络通信中至少一种或者两种以上组合进行所述数据业务。
[0045]可选地,所述第一 WiFi处理子模块包括第一 WiFi框架单元、第一 WiFi协议单元和第一 WiFi芯片;所述第二 WiFi处理子模块包括第二 WiFi框架单元、第二 WiFi协议单元和第二 WiFi芯片,所述第一 WiFi处理子模块或所述第二 WiFi处理子模块根据所述WiFi连接指令以及对应的协议发送WiFi连接的状态信息给所述WiFi服务子模块的步骤包括:
[0046]当所述第一WiFi框架单元或所述第二 WiFi框架单元接收到所述WiFi连接指令时,获取WiFi的相关信息,并将所述相关信息和所述WiFi连接指令对应发送给所述第一WiFi协议单元或所述第二 WiFi协议单元;
[0047]当所述第一WiFi协议单元或所述第二 WiFi协议单元接收到所述相关信息和所述WiFi连接指令时,根据所述相关信息选择对应的协议,并将所述协议和所述WiFi连接指令对应发送给所述第一 WiFi芯片或所述第二 WiFi芯片;
[0048]当所述第一WiFi芯片或所述第二 WiFi芯片接收到所述协议和所述WiFi连接指令时,根据所述协议和所述WiFi连接指令对应建立WiFi连接,并将所述WiFi连接的状态信息发送给所述WiFi服务子模块。
[0049]可选地,所述当所述WiFi服务子模块根据所述状态信息确定WiFi已成功连接,且所述第一WiFi处理子模块和/或所述第二WiFi处理子模块处于预设通信状态时,所述WiFi服务子模块对应启动单WiFi数据的路由配置或双WiFi数据的路由配置的步骤之后,还包括:
[0050]所述WiFi服务子模块将WiFi状态信息发送给所述第一WiFi应用子模块或所述第二 WiFi应用子模块;
[0051 ]当所述第一 WiFi应用子模块或所述第二 WiFi应用子模块接收到所述状态信息时,根据所述状态信息输出提示信息。
[0052]可选地,所述第一调制解调器获取所述第一用户识别卡的信息,根据所述第一用户识别卡的信息与第一 LTE网络通信,进行语音业务的步骤包括:
[0053]所述音频模块采集语音信号,将所述语音信号发送给编解码模块;
[0054]当所述编解码模块接收到所述语音信号时,所述编解码模块对所述语音信号进行模数转换后传输给第一数据处理模块;
[0055]第一数据处理模块对所接收的所述语音信号进行音频处理并传输给所述第一调制解调器。
[0056]可选地,所述当所述编解码模块接收到所述语音信号时,所述编解码模块对所述语音信号进行模数转换后传输给第一数据处理模块的步骤之后,还包括:
[0057]所述第一数据处理模块对所接收的所述语音信号进行音频处理后传输给第二数据处理模块;
[0058]所述第二数据处理模块将所接收的语音信号传输给所述第二调制解调器。
[0059]本发明提供第一调制解调器、第二调制解调器、音频模块、WiFi服务子模块、第一WiFi模块和第二 WiFi模块,与所述第一调制解调器连接的第一应用处理器,与所述第二调制解调器连接的第二应用处理器,其中,所述第一WiFi模块包括第一WiFi应用子模块和第一WiFi处理子模块;所述第二 WiFi模块包括第二 WiFi应用子模块和第二 WiFi处理子模块,所述第一调制解调器获取第一用户识别卡的信息,根据所述第一用户识别卡的信息与第一LTE网络通信,进行语音业务和数据业务;所述第二调制解调器获取第二用户识别卡的信息,根据所述第二用户识别卡的信息与第二LTE网络通信,进行语音业务和数据业务;当所述第一调制解调器通过所述第一 LTE网络进行数据业务和/或所述第二调制解调器通过所述第二 LTE网络进行数据业务,且所述第一 WiFi应用子模块或所述第二 WiFi应用子模块接收到WiFi连接指令时,所述第一 WiFi应用子模块或所述第二 WiFi应用子模块将所述WiFi连接指令发送给所述WiFi服务子模块;当所述WiFi服务子模块接收到所述WiFi连接指令时,将所述WiFi连接指令发送给对应的所述第一 WiFi处理子模块或所述第二 WiFi处理子模块;所述第一 WiFi处理子模块或所述第二 WiFi处理子模块根据所述WiFi连接指令以及对应的协议发送WiFi连接的状态信息给所述WiFi服务子模块;当所述WiFi服务子模块根据所述状态信息确定WiFi已成功连接,且所述第一 WiFi处理子模块和/或所述第二 WiFi处理子模块处于预设通信状态时,所述WiFi服务子模块对应启动单WiFi数据的路由配置或双WiFi数据的路由配置,以供移动终端通过所述第一WiFi模块、所述第二WiFi模块、所述第一LTE网络通信和所述第二 LTE网络通信中至少一种或者两种以上组合进行所述数据业务。实现了用户可以通过第一 WiFi模块和第二 WiFi模块同时访问同一个网络,或者通过第一 WiFi模块和第二 WiFi模块分别访问不同的网络,同时可以实现第一调制解调器与第一 LTE网络通信,和/或第二调制解调器与第二 LTE网络通信,提高了移动终端网络的访问效率,如当移动终端执行下载业务时,通过第一 WiFi模块、第二 WiFi模块、第一 LTE网络通信和第二 LTE网络通信中至少一种或者两种以上组合进行下载业务,提高移动终端的下载速度下载业务,提高移动终端的下载速度。
【附图说明】
[0060]图1为实现本发明各个实施例中一个可选的移动终端的硬件结构示意图;
[0061 ]图2为本发明实施例中移动终端的一种内部框架图示意图;
[0062]图3为本发明移动终端一种实施例的框架结构示意图;
[0063]图4为本发明实施例中第一WiFi处理子模块的一种功能模块图;
[0064]图5为本发明实施例中第二WiFi处理子模块的一种功能模块图;
[0065]图6为本发明移动终端
当前第1页1 2 3 4 5 6 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1